Why Should Adults Test For ADHD Symptoms?

There are many aspects you need to think about when you're looking into the possibility of testing for ADHD symptoms. One thing to be aware of is the fact that ADHD is not something that is only found in children. Adults can suffer from ADHD too There are many different treatments available.

ADHD symptoms in adults

Adult ADHD can lead to serious issues. These symptoms can cause you to be late to deadlines or have difficulty focusing. You may also forget social plans. To determine the most effective treatment plan, it is crucial to seek out professional help.

Clinical guidelines for a diagnosis of ADHD

Adults suffering from att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D), have trouble managing their time, lack of concentration and an impulsive nature. They frequently report issues with attendance at school or at work and have trouble managing their personal lives. It can be difficult to diagnose and treat these signs however it is possible to devise a treatment strategy that works.

Treatment options for adults suffering from ADHD

When an adult is diagnosed with att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der, it is important to know what treatments to consider. Treatments typically consist of medicines and therapy. Certain therapies address behavioral issues while others aid in improving the ability to manage stress and organize.

Many adults with ADHD are also prone to depression and anxiety. These disorders can be treated easily. If you notice symptoms of a mood disorder it is essential to speak with an experienced doctor as soon as you can.

Cognitive behavioral therapy can also be a beneficial treatment. This type of therapy helps people to recognize and alter negative thoughts. A person can handle their issues better through changing negative thoughts.

ADHD medication is typically prescribed in combination with therapy and life skills training. If an adult isn't responsive to prescribed medication and is unable to respond, they could be referred to a specialist. Central nervous system stimulants are the most frequently prescribed medications for ADHD. These medications increase the quantity of brain chemicals like dopamine and norepinephrine. Norepinephrine helps with memory and concentration. Another kind of stimulant is methylphenidate. The side effects of methylphenidate include constipation, stomach upset and lower sex drive.

Exercise can also be a useful treatment option. Exercise can help you burn extra energy and decrease ADHD symptoms. Unlike prescription medications, exercise is generally side effect-free. Additionally it can help to reduce impulsivity and anxiety.

Individual and group counseling can also be beneficial. Therapists may offer classes to increase communication, problem-solving and interpersonal skills. Sometimes, the therapist will visit the home of the patient.

Cognitive behavioral therapy is an important component of ADHD treatment. Cognitive behavioral therapy is a kind of psychotherapy that can help people deal with stressful situations, pinpoint troublesome thoughts and modify their atypical behavior.

Behavioral coaching is another crucial component of ADHD treatment. Behavioral coaches are experts who help people with everyday tasks. Behavioral coaches can assist adults suffering from ADHD with organizing and managing their lives, their homes and also with specific issues.
